Frequently Asked Questions about New Chesterfield Apartments

How much is the average rent for a New Chesterfield Apartment?

The average rent for a New Apartment in Chesterfield is $2,149.

What is the largest New Chesterfield Apartment for rent?

Today's New apartment with the most square footage in Chesterfield is a 1,844 square feet unit starting from $1,730 at Symphony Stonebridge.

What is the average size for Chesterfield New Apartments for rent?

The average size for a New rental in Chesterfield is currently at 743 sq ft.
